Passer au contenu principal
Les endpoints Likes vous permettent d’ajouter ou de retirer des mentions J’aime sur des Publications, de voir quels utilisateurs ont aimé une Publication et de récupérer les Publications aimées par un utilisateur.

Vue d’ensemble

Aimer une publication

Aimer une publication pour le compte d’un utilisateur

Ne plus aimer une publication

Retirer un like d’une publication

Utilisateurs ayant aimé

Voir qui a aimé une publication

Publications aimées

Obtenir les publications qu’un utilisateur a aimées

Points de terminaison

Recherche des mentions « J’aime »

MéthodeEndpointDescription
GET/2/tweets/:id/liking_usersObtenir la liste des utilisateurs qui ont aimé une Publication
GET/2/users/:id/liked_tweetsObtenir les Publications qu’un utilisateur a aimées

Gérer les mentions J’aime

MéthodeEndpointDescription
POST/2/users/:id/likesAimer une Publication
DELETE/2/users/:id/likes/:tweet_idRetirer son J’aime d’une Publication

Notes importantes

Le endpoint liking users renvoie au maximum 100 utilisateurs par Publication sur l’ensemble de la période, quel que soit le nombre réel de mentions « J’aime ».

Exemple : Récupérer les utilisateurs qui ont aimé une publication

curl "https://api.x.com/2/tweets/1234567890/liking_users?\
user.fields=username,verified" \
  -H "Authorization: Bearer $BEARER_TOKEN"

Exemple : aimer une Publication

curl -X POST "https://api.x.com/2/users/123456789/likes" \
  -H "Authorization: Bearer $USER_ACCESS_TOKEN" \
  -H "Content-Type: application/json" \
  -d '{"tweet_id": "1234567890"}'

Pour commencer

Prérequis

Démarrage rapide : recherche

Récupérer les likes d’une Publication

Démarrage rapide : gestion

Aimer et retirer son like sur des Publications

Référence de l’API

Documentation complète de l’endpoint

Exemples de code

Exemples de code fonctionnels